Novel Methods in Building Envelope Assembly
The contemporary architectural landscape demands increasingly complex and efficient facade systems, driving development in fabrication techniques. Established methods are giving way to emerging processes, including robotic prefabrication which allows for precise panel manufacture off-site, significantly reducing on-site construction schedule. Parametric design tools are essential to this shift, enabling unique facade elements tailored for specific project needs . Furthermore, the investigation of advanced materials, such as layered panels and smart glass, coupled with layered printing potential , is transforming how we create building facades.

Challenges and Solutions in Facade Fabrication
Contemporary exterior construction presents numerous difficulties , ranging from complex geometry to strict environmental specifications . Common issues include precise material connection , minimizing energy loss, and verifying sustained weathering . Strategies often require cutting-edge virtual design coupled with custom fabrication techniques and dependable quality measures. In addition, communication among architects and manufacturers is essential for seamless execution results .
